A customized t shirt is a blank cotton or blended garment onto which artwork, text, a photograph, or a logo is applied by heat, ink, or thread. The blank itself is standard. Everything that makes it yours is added afterwards in the print room.
Three motives drive most orders in Pakistan. The first is identity. Teams, societies, campaign volunteers, and small businesses want everyone visible in one colour with one mark. The second is memory. Birthdays, farewells, graduations, and family reunions get printed with a name, a date, or a photograph, and the shirt becomes the keepsake. The third is low cost visibility. A printed shirt costs less than most advertising and gets worn in public for months.

Fabric weight is measured in GSM, grams per square metre, and it decides how the shirt feels and how long it lasts. Lighter is not cheaper quality by definition, but it is thinner, and buyers who skip this question are the ones who complain later.
Cotton jersey around 160 GSM is light and breathable. It suits Karachi and Multan summers, mass event giveaways, and shirts that will be worn a handful of times. It creases easily and shows sweat faster.
Cotton jersey at 180 GSM is the balanced choice and the most commonly ordered weight in Pakistan. It holds shape after washing, drapes properly on both slim and heavy builds, and gives print methods a stable surface to sit on.
Polo pique at 220 GSM is the heaviest of the three. The knit is textured and slightly stiff, which is exactly why collars stay upright through a full working day instead of curling by lunchtime.
Cotton polyester blends resist shrinkage and hold colour longer through repeated washing, which makes them practical for staff who wear the same shirt weekly. Pure cotton feels better against the skin and is preferred for gifting. Ring spun cotton is smoother than standard carded cotton and takes fine detail more cleanly. Ask which stock is being quoted before comparing two prices, because a 160 GSM shirt and a 180 GSM shirt are not the same product.
Four methods cover apparel work, and the right one depends on artwork colours and order size rather than on budget alone.
DTF printing, direct to film, prints the design onto a film, coats it with adhesive powder, and heat presses it onto the garment. It reproduces unlimited colours, gradients, and photographs with no colour count penalty. It works on cotton, blends, and dark fabrics. It is the correct method for single t shirt printing and for any order under about 25 pieces, because there is no setup cost to spread across the run.
Screen printing pushes ink through a mesh stencil, one screen per colour. Each colour needs its own screen and its own pass. That setup makes small orders inefficient and large orders very economical. The finish is the most durable of all four methods and the ink sits into the fabric rather than on top of it. Use it for one, two, or three colour logos in quantity.
Vinyl print cuts letters and shapes from coloured heat transfer film and presses them on. It is the standard method for names, numbers, and sports lettering. It handles solid shapes only, so it cannot reproduce a photograph or a gradient.
Embroidery stitches the design with thread. It carries the most premium finish and outlasts every printed method, but it cannot render fine gradients and is limited in detail below roughly 20mm. It is the standard for polo left chest logos and for anything that needs to look formal.
For a photograph or a multi colour illustration, DTF is the answer. For a two colour logo on 200 shirts, screen printing wins on cost and durability. For a name on the back, vinyl. For a polo that represents a company at a client meeting, embroidery.
Standard adult sizing runs from small through to 3XL, with kids sizes available on request. Pakistani sizing runs slightly smaller than the equivalent US label, so a buyer who wears a medium in an imported brand often needs a large locally. Always check measurements rather than the letter on the label.
Print placements available on this range are left chest, full front, full back, upper back yoke, and sleeve. A left chest logo typically sits within a 90mm by 90mm area. A full front print commonly runs to A4 size at 210mm by 297mm, and a full back print to A3. Larger placements are possible but the artwork resolution must support the enlargement.

Send artwork as AI, EPS, PDF, or PNG. Vector files, meaning AI, EPS, and vector PDF, scale to any size without losing edge quality and are required for screen printing and for vinyl cutting. Raster files, meaning PNG and JPG, must be at least 300 DPI at the actual print size. A logo pulled from a website at 72 DPI will look sharp on your phone and blurred on fabric.
Supply files in CMYK where possible, and name your exact shade if brand colour matching matters. Photographs for photo printing on shirts should be the original camera file, not a version forwarded three times through WhatsApp, because each forward compresses the image further.

Four variables move the number on your quote. Quantity is the largest. Print setup cost is fixed per design, so it divides across the run and the per shirt figure drops sharply between 25 and 100 pieces.
Fabric is the second. A 180 GSM ring spun cotton shirt costs more than a 160 GSM carded blank before a single drop of ink is applied.
Printing method is third. Embroidery is priced by stitch count, screen printing by number of colours and screens, DTF by print area. A four colour design costs the same in DTF as a one colour design, but four times the screens in screen printing.
Placement count is fourth. Front, back, and sleeve is three separate press operations, not one.

Universities and schools are the highest volume buyers in the education sector. Departmental societies order round neck shirts for orientation week, sports galas, and farewell events, usually 30 to 150 pieces with a society crest on the chest and a batch year on the back.
Technology companies and startups order shirts for hackathons, product launches, and new joiner kits. The typical run is small and the artwork is often a single colour wordmark, which suits DTF at that quantity.
FMCG brands order shirts for activation crews and in store promoters. These need to survive daily wear through a campaign, so screen printing on a blend is the usual specification. This is the largest source of team t shirt printing Pakistan demand outside education.
NGOs and development sector organisations print shirts for field teams, awareness drives, and vaccination or relief campaigns, frequently with a donor logo alongside their own and text in Urdu.
Real estate and construction firms order polos for site supervisors and sales staff at project launches. Banking and telecom teams order embroidered polos for branch events and roadshows. Restaurants and cafes, mostly small businesses, order 10 to 25 polos at a time for floor staff and reorder as the team changes.

Ordering by letter size instead of measurement. Local sizing runs smaller than imported labels, and a team ordered entirely in medium usually results in four people who cannot wear the shirt. Request the measurement chart and collect chest sizes before confirming the size split.
Sending a logo screenshot. A 72 DPI image lifted from a website or a Facebook page cannot be enlarged to a full front print without visible pixelation. Send the original file, or ask the design team to redraw it.
Choosing screen printing for a small photographic design. Screens make no sense below 25 pieces and cannot reproduce a photograph at all. DTF is the correct method for that job.
Placing the chest logo too high. A design centred by eye on a flat table sits under the chin when worn. Trust the mock up placement, which is measured down from the collar seam.
Booking an event order two days before the event. Standard production is 7 to 10 working days for a reason. Book at least two weeks ahead for anything with a fixed date.
Ignoring wash instructions. Wash printed shirts inside out in cold water and skip the dryer. Most fading complaints trace back to hot water and machine drying, not to the print.

Use DTF for photographs, gradients, and multi colour artwork, and for any order below roughly 25 pieces, because there is no setup cost. Use screen printing for one to three colour logos in larger quantities, where it becomes cheaper per shirt and gives the most durable finish of any method available.
Yes. Photographs are printed using DTF, which reproduces full colour images and gradients on both light and dark fabric. Send the original camera file rather than a forwarded copy, and make sure it is at least 300 DPI at the size you want printed. Anything lower will look soft on cloth.

Sizes run from small to 3XL, with kids sizes on request. Pakistani sizing is cut smaller than imported labels, so ask for the measurement chart in inches and collect actual chest sizes from your team. Guessing the size split is the most common cause of unusable shirts in a group order.
Not if the shirt is washed correctly. Screen printing and embroidery outlast the garment itself. DTF holds well through repeated washing when the shirt is turned inside out, washed in cold water, and air dried. Hot water, bleach, and tumble drying are what damage prints, not normal wear.
Yes. Names and numbers are cut in heat transfer vinyl and applied individually, so every shirt in the order can carry a different name at no extra setup cost. Send the full name list in a single message with exact spellings, since corrections after pressing require a new garment.
